California authorities identify victim of serial killers Leonard Lake and Charles Ng 40 years later

California authorities have identified Reginald 'Reggie' Frisby as a victim of serial killers Leonard Lake and Charles Ng, 40 years after their arrest. Frisby, 28, was abducted and killed in the 1980s, with his remains found in a mass grave. The identification followed a review of evidence by the Calaveras County Sheriff's Office cold case task force. Frisby's remains were tested for DNA, leading to a familial match. He had not been reported missing and was previously unknown as a victim. Ng, now 64, remains on death row for multiple murders. Lake committed suicide in custody in 1985. The investigation into Frisby's murder is ongoing.
